Hairstyle features

Chicago style originated in the 30s. It includes many components: a voluminous or waved hairstyle, long eyebrows, bright red lipstick, a veil and a small hat.

Marlene Dietrich, Gina Harlow, and Greta Garbo are considered style icons. Just look at their photos with hairstyles in the form of fancy curls - this is the look of the 30s. Those times are known for Prohibition and the Great Depression, as well as gangsters. Against the backdrop of mass impoverishment, it was important for the fair sex to look simple and stunning at the same time.

This style should not be confused with women's down jackets. As for the latter, this is just the name of the brand. The first is an entire era.


The main distinctive features of Chicago hairstyles are:

  • average hair length. In those days, gangster women mercilessly cut off their long hair, managing not to lose their femininity. The most common length in the 30s and 40s is chin or shoulder length. Modern women can embody the 30s look and style Chicago for long hair;
  • open neck. It was important to focus on the delicate female neck and grace of the chin. Therefore, even long curls were pulled up;
  • The hairstyle is based on soft waves: clear, shiny, with a wet effect. The hair itself is combed smoothly;
  • if the hairstyle includes curls, the styling should be voluminous and lush;
  • if the styling involves a parting, it should be oblique. Otherwise, this is an image with a different theme;
  • There are 3 hair color options: absolutely black, light blond or bright red.

What haircuts are it suitable for?

Considering that hair length is important to create a 30s look, and long strands are not the best option, you need to decide on the type of haircut. Suitable for hairstyle:

  • pageboy - short haircut with thick bangs: oval or even. The length of the strands can reach the chin or be shorter - up to the middle of the ears. It all depends on the desire of the woman. The main feature of the page is that all strands are the same length. It turns out to be a cap with the tips ending inward;
  • bob - a haircut with an evenly outlined line. In the classic version, the length is the same both front and back. In a more modern one, the cut goes obliquely from the middle of the ear to the shoulders;
  • elongated bob - a haircut similar to a bob. Can be with or without bangs. The back is characterized by a cap, the strands in front are long to the middle of the neck.

Based on three haircuts, you can create a variety of hairstyles. There are no names for styling, but several main types can be distinguished.

Classic version

Suitable for women with long hair. Prepare:

  • curlers or curling iron;
  • hairspray;
  • comb.

Technique:

  1. Divide your hair into separate strands and curl each one using curlers or curling irons. The main feature is to curl the strands not completely, but to the middle of the earlobes. The hair should remain smooth at the roots.
  2. Secure the resulting curls with varnish.
  3. To add volume, comb the curled part of your hair.

Smooth wave

For women who wear long hair, you can style it in the Chicago style, as shown in the photo. Prepare:

  • clamps;
  • hairpins;
  • strong hold gel;
  • thin comb;

Technique:

  1. Comb clean, dry hair thoroughly.
  2. Separate a wide strand at your temple and secure it with a clip.
  3. Comb the rest of your hair back, making a voluminous bun at the back of the head.
  4. Comb the selected strand, directing it to the other side.
  5. Apply gel to the strand and distribute it evenly. Create a wave using metal clips, starting from the temple, then above the forehead and on the side.
  6. Secure the waves at the back of your head with bobby pins.
  7. Leave the clips in until the strands are dry from the gel.
  8. Spray your hair with hairspray.

Image of a woman

The main feature is dresses with a low waist, located at the level where the waistband of low-rise jeans is usually located. Similar dresses were made from velvet, silk, chiffon and even satin. Length - to the knee or slightly below.

This image is quite restrained. To better understand the style in question, watch Rob Marshall’s famous film “Chicago,” which deservedly received several Oscar awards. One of them is just for the costumes.

Characteristic elements of the Chicago style:

  • Dresses with additional fringe decorations; dresses embroidered with beads, sequins, and rhinestones;
  • Deep neckline, bare back;
  • Thin straps of the dress. This was an undoubted innovation in American fashion of those years;
  • Costumes were often decorated with fur, which created the effect of luxury.

The brightness and richness of the image was achieved mainly due to the dazzling shine of stones (non-precious) and other decorative elements, which, in turn, also shone in gold and silver. The variety of colors was at a low level: black, dark blue, white and flesh tones predominated.

Oh those waves

Cold styling is done using your fingers and a comb. But first you need to decide what kind of waves you want to create, since soft waves are the main element of this hairstyle. They may be:

  • straight (located parallel to the parting)
  • oblique (at an angle of 45 degrees to the parting)
  • transverse

The size of the waves depends mainly on the taste and wishes of the wearer of the hairstyle. It is worth noting that waves on short hair also look very elegant, so do not deny yourself experiments even with a short haircut.

Move your parting to the right or left and set the waves at an angle away from it. You will see how flirty your hairstyle will look

The hairstyle should be done on cleanly washed hair, using styling products; a gel with strong hold is best, which will help create a clear contour of the waves.

Large straight waves are the simplest type of hairstyle in the retro-curl style; such waves begin at a distance of 2-3 cm from the parting. To create a wave, you need to insert the comb into your hair strictly perpendicular to the head and parallel to the parting, and then easily move it to the side. As a result, the shifted strand creates the desired wave, which must be carefully removed from the comb and secured with a clip. So, by successively moving the comb lower and lower through the hair, they create a chic wavy hairstyle.

Fixation

To ensure that styled hair does not lose its clear shape, the strands must be thoroughly dried and then used with hairspray. This way the hairstyle will remain smooth and elegant for a long time.
